LOCATION Cockwood is a charming harbour village near Starcross, offering a small village school, a well-regarded pub/restaurant, and excellent public transport links. Regular bus services connect to Exeter and Newton Abbot, while Starcross train station is only a few minutes' drive away. Dawlish Warren beach is easily reached on foot or by bicycle via a dedicated path. The surrounding area provides a selection of local amenities, including a bakery and additional shops, as well as access to a scenic nature reserve. Approximately half a mile along a quiet country lane is Cofton Holiday Park, which features a gym, swimming pool, and a range of fitness classes.

Directly across the estuary lies the large coastal town of Exmouth, accessible by a local ferry service, and the village is situated just nine miles south of Exeter. Nearby Starcross offers further conveniences, including a local store, pharmacy, doctor's surgery, and primary school. Exeter itself is within easy reach and provides a wealth of cultural attractions, including theatres, a museum, an arts centre, and an excellent choice of restaurants and shopping, with major retailers such as John Lewis, Waitrose, and Sainsbury's. Powderham Castle is also close by, hosting regular events and featuring a farm shop, garden centre, and restaurant.

Transport connections are superb. The M5 offers swift access to the A38 towards Plymouth and the A30 leading into Cornwall, as well as routes north to Bristol and east to London. Mainline rail stations at Starcross and Dawlish provide convenient local services, while Exeter St Davids offers regular direct trains to London Paddington in just over two hours. Exeter International Airport further enhances connectivity, with flights to a variety of UK and European destinations.
